Park Tops Webb, Lewis at Evian Masters

by Jeff Skinner

Four years after winning the 2008 U.S. Women’s Open Inbee Park finally returned to the winner’s circle at The Evian Masters.   Park withstood a charge from Hall of Famer Karrie Webb who tied for second with Stacy Lewis.

Park played outstanding golf as her final round 66 included three closing birdies and gave her a two stroke win over Webb and Lewis.  Lewis had started the day tied with Park but couldn’t mount any charge through her first fourteen holes.  On the back nine she realized her driver had cracked but she continued to use it despite the fact she was 20-30 yards shorter than normal.  She did finish birdie-birdie-par-eagle but Park had pulled away by then and Lewis settled for her second consecutive runner up finish at Evian.

Park said it’s been a long time between victories, “How would I describe in words?  It feels great.  It’s been four years.  It felt like more than four years.  Just really happy.”
